Building a compact gaming PC in South Africa is an art form. You want maximum frame rates without turning your room into a sauna during a summer heatwave. But when choosing your graphics real estate, a massive dilemma arises. Should you look at 2.5-slot GPU designs vs full triple-slot cooling architectures for compact builds? Let us break down the thermal physics and space constraints to help you decide.
Space is a premium commodity in Small Form Factor cases. A 2.5-slot graphics card occupies two PCIe brackets on your motherboard. However, the cooler overhangs slightly into the third slot. This design offers a brilliant middle ground. You get a heatsink thick enough to tame modern silicon. It also leaves vital breathing room against your side panel.
If you are browsing to buy graphics cards, you will notice this form factor is incredibly popular. It allows adequate airflow without choking the fans. On the other end of the spectrum, we have the heavyweights. Full triple-slot cooling architectures take up three whole expansion slots. These massive coolers pack more heat pipes and larger fin stacks. They are designed to dissipate extreme heat quietly. However, cramming one into a mini-ITX chassis requires meticulous planning.
If the fans sit flush against a glass panel, your GPU will suffocate. Finding the best graphics card deals on these premium cards means nothing if they cannot fit. Always check your specific PC case clearance in millimetres rather than just slot count. A case might officially support three slots. But an oversized cooler might still clash with your front intake fans. Grab a tape measure before you spend your hard-earned ZAR!
Choosing between a 2.5-slot or triple-slot cooler comes down to your chassis volume. If your case is under 15 litres, the 2.5-slot option usually wins. It provides the best balance of cooling and physical clearance. This leaves a crucial gap for fresh air to circulate.
Conversely, your case might have a dedicated, ventilated GPU compartment. In that scenario, a triple-slot monster will run much quieter. The extra metal absorbs heat spikes effortlessly.
